套接字是否集成到C ++标准中?

时间:2014-09-07 01:11:11

标签: c++ sockets

新的C ++标准是否实现了处理套接字的常用方法?在2010年,我知道线程的标准化是在vs2k10中实现的(C ++ 0x后来的C ++ 11)。 C ++ 14正在敲门。

我不想回到仍然处理Winsock和常规Linux套接字。与更现代的语言(如C#或java)相比,它们也更难使用。

3 个答案:

答案 0 :(得分:10)

  

是否将套接字集成到c ++标准中

没有

套接字是Posix和Winsock标准的一部分,而不是C或C ++标准。

NB'非JIT语言'与此无关。

答案 1 :(得分:6)

网络TS预计将成为C ++ 17标准的一部分,它基于Boost.ASIO,所以现在你可能想要使用Boost.ASIO

答案 2 :(得分:0)

尚未在c ++(20)中使用...

但是最近几年一直在运动。技术规范,草案,会议演讲...

有一篇文章由 Vinnie Falco(boost :: beast和活跃的c ++传播者的开发人员) 在reddit